Our Open Mic feature this month is Kamga Tchassa .

Kamga Tchassa is a bilingual Cameroonian poet and writer who started the first-ever monthly poetry event in the University city of Buea in Cameroon. He has a degree in Journalism and Mass Communication and currently works as the Marketing Director of My Quiet Cave. He also serves producer of the Soul Stories Podcast. He moved to the U.S in 2018 to join his wife. Kamga now explores what it means to be an immigrant in the USA. while facing hard conversations around identity, purpose, dreams, and marriage - these all bleed into his personal essays, poems, and non-fiction work which you can read alongside 4000 other readers on Medium.com. On the side, he runs the Loving Creative Podcast where he questions what it takes to live a happy full life as a creative and a budding YouTube channel focusing on creativity, relationships and immigration.

His first poetry collection will be self-published in November this year. Meanwhile, you can purchase his audiobook on Bandcamp.
